Hall County Historical Society
The Hall County Historical Society, located in Grand Island, Nebraska, is a volunteer-run organization dedicated to promoting the research, education, and preservation of Hall County's rich heritage and history.
With a mission to preserve and celebrate the county's past, the society offers a range of projects, events, and programs, including the digitization of newspapers, film screenings, and the maintenance of historic properties such as the Stolley House and the Burlington Station. Through their efforts, the Hall County Historical Society serves as a valuable resource for locals and visitors interested in exploring the fascinating history of this Nebraska county.
